Overview

Starbucks Coffee Company #80009 in Orlando was cited for operating without a valid food permit during a sanitation inspection on March 6, 2026, and received 4 violations including a priority foundation citation for lacking a temperature measuring device. The establishment operates a dish machine that uses hot water to sanitize but had no thermometer or measuring device available to verify sanitization temperatures. The inspection record indicates citations were to be corrected and an electronic copy of the completed report could be emailed upon correction.

Risk-Based Violations

6-301.14 Sign or poster notifying food employees to wash their hands not provided at all handwashing sinks used by food employees, or handwashing signage not clearly visible to food employees. 6-301.14
Kitchen area- hand wash sink missing sign. COS: A sign was put up.
95 Establishment does not have a certified food protection manager who has passed a test through a recognized accredited program. 5K-4.021(1), F.A.C.
The establishment does not have a certified food protection manager. Industry guidance provided.

Good Retail Practice Violations

4-302.13 Temperature measuring device not provided and readily accessible for frequently measuring washing and sanitizing temperatures in a manual warewashing operation, or irreversible registering temperature indicator not provided and readily accessible for measuring the utensil surface temperature in a hot water mechanical warewashing operation. 4-302.13 Pf
The establishment has a dish machine that uses hot water to sanitize. The establishment does not have a measuring device or Irreversible thermometer.
99 The food establishment is operating without a valid food permit. 500.12, F.S., 5K-4.020(2), F.A.C. The food establishment shall complete the permitting process within 10 days. Contact the Business Center at (850) 245-5520 for further assistance.
The establishment is open and operating without a current food permit. See comments. o
